Key Metrics for Measuring ROI

Traffic and Engagement Metrics

To understand how well your website is doing, you need to look at traffic and engagement metrics. These metrics help you see how many people visit your site and how they interact with it. Here are some important points to consider:

  • Page Views: This shows how many times your pages are viewed.
  • Bounce Rate: This tells you the percentage of visitors who leave after viewing only one page.
  • Average Session Duration: This measures how long visitors stay on your site.

Conversion Rate Analysis

The conversion rate is a key metric that shows how many visitors take a desired action, like making a purchase or signing up for a newsletter. To improve your conversion rate, consider these steps:

  1. Set Clear Goals: Know what actions you want visitors to take.
  2. Optimize Landing Pages: Make sure your landing pages are user-friendly and engaging.
  3. Test Different Approaches: Try different strategies to see what works best.

Customer Acquisition Cost

Understanding how much it costs to gain a new customer is crucial for measuring ROI. This metric helps you determine if your marketing efforts are effective. Here’s how to calculate it:

  • Total Marketing Expenses: Add up all your marketing costs.
  • Number of New Customers: Count how many new customers you gained during that time.
  • Formula: Divide your total marketing expenses by the number of new customers. This will give you the average cost to acquire a customer.

By focusing on these key metrics, you can better understand your website’s performance and make informed decisions to improve your ROI. Remember, measuring your ROI is not just about numbers; it’s about using that information to enhance your business strategies and grow your brand.

A/B Testing for Better Results

A/B testing is a great way to find out what works best for your website. By comparing two versions of a webpage, you can see which one gets better results. Here are some steps to follow:

  • Choose a goal: Decide what you want to improve, like clicks or sign-ups.
  • Create two versions: Make one small change to your webpage, like a different button color.
  • Run the test: Show each version to different visitors and track their actions.
